Game Over for alto saxophone (optionally E-flat horn) with piano accompaniment is a lively composition with a playful character. The range of the solo part is limited to one and a half octaves, making Game Over an ideal performance or test piece for young musicians. The composition is further enhanced by the rhythmically appealing piano accompaniment. Game Over is dedicated to Jan Hadermann’s grandson.
